EDMONSTONE FIRE-CLAY WORKS,
Near Dalkeith,
A
T the above "Works are manufactured every description of Fire Bricks and Blocks for
Glass House, Blast, Cupola, Coke, and other Furnaces. Also,
GAS RETORTS, VENT LININGS, FLUE COVERS, KILN TILES, and TILES of every description •
ORNAMENTAL and COMMON CHIMNEY CANS, GAS STOVES, GARDEN BORDERS
VASES, BALUSTEADING of various Devices :
SALT-GLAZED WATER AND SEWERAGE PIPES, all sizes ;
COMMON DRAIN PIPES and TILES, ROOF TILES, UNGL AZED WATER PIPES, all sizes ■
FIRE and COMMON CLAY PAVEMENTS, COMMON BRICKS, &c. &c.
GROUND AND UNGROUND FIRE CLAY.
Every description of Fire-Clay Articles made to order, on the shortest possible
notice, and of the best material.
Full particulars of Prices, &c, may be had on application at the Works, as above; at the Edmon-
stone Coal and Fire Brick Depot, St Leonard's, Edinburgh ; and at the Agents in London, Aberdeen,
Dundee, Leith, Perth, Montrose, Inverness, Banff, Dunfermline, Galashiels, Dunbar, Dunse
Peebles, and various other Towns in Scotland.
JOHN" GALLIE, Manager.
N.B. — The Fire-Clay Articles manufactured at the above Works have been commended by the
Judges of the Highland and Agricultural Society of Scotland at their Shows at Perth in
1852, and at Berwick in 1854.
